Vegetarian traditional buffet restaurant open since early 1990s. Daily changing menu for set 50 peso price. Ask for vegan options. Located in Boca del Rio, 15 minutes from the Veracruz zocalo. Serves local sauces, soups and specialties. Reported closed March 2021.

cheap & delicious!

It's 70 pesos for the buffet now, which is still very cheap for what they offer. A lot of locals eat here and it's the kind of vegetarian everyone can appreciate. We had delicious mole, a carrot cocktail (similar to what they do with shrimp, apparently), broccoli in a cheesy sauce, tostadas, salad, rice & spaghetti and the soup was amazing. I usually don't eat soup. They give you a nice flavoured water as well. I'd definitely recommend, you'd be surprised to find this in a mall! It's true that it's difficult to find, but ask anyone for "puerta G" and it's right there.

Pros: cheap, buffet, so you can choose what you indulge on, healthy food

Cons: its' location: a mall

Decent Buffet

A decent buffet for 70 pesos with a drink. I arrived at 1pm, when they open, and not all the food was ready yet. There was rice, pasta, black bean sauce, vegetable soup, bread, grilled plantains, steamed veggies, beets... By the time I left, a few more interesting options had started to appear. Everything looked vegan and healthy; maybe the "greasy-spoon" items (mentioned in a previous review) arrived later.

I had a hard time finding it in the mall; it's on the south side, at the end of a hallway with a door to outside, and it sits back a bit, so you won't see it until you're right in front of it.

Delicious, old-style Jarocho buffet

Since Veracruz has very few vegan/veg options, I checked this place down after a recommendation from the owner of the now closed "Olivo." Some key points: it's in Boca del Rio, a 15 minute or so taxi-ride from central Veracruz. It's also in a retro-esque shopping mall, taxi drivers won't know which side but it's easy to find once you're there.

Each time I went, the place was packed with locals and you had to sign a list outside indicating how many in your party and whether you were willing to sit with others.

The food itself is pure greasy-spoon vegetarian indulgence. Many plates contain cheese or cream, but every time there was more than enough to satisfy a vegan - great pozole, veggie chorizo, steamed greens, etc. The place has been open for more than 20 years and has a unique feel. Worth seeking out for a big buffet (keeping in mind that they close by 6 p.m.).

Pros: filling, characterful, cheap

Cons: not very vegan, out of the way
